Transaction 7487888f89ac77da82d7658a0cfb33c71dea6bba291d61cd70e16dae179dca7d

1 Input
2 Outputs
  • 7487888f89ac77da82d7658a0cfb33c71dea6bba291d61cd70e16dae179dca7d:0
  • value  14300000
    address  34whLnJwH4YHtjkWT3PC9HBwfHWFKfzKdb
  • 7487888f89ac77da82d7658a0cfb33c71dea6bba291d61cd70e16dae179dca7d:1
  • value  57334482
    address  3QmxUTPB3bQ6xwUoBP6dYmw8WkKwP4YM9t